# #516c60

A color — muted. Deterministic analysis from BrandSweets (no inference).

## Values

- Hex: `#516c60`
- RGB: rgb(81, 108, 96)
- HSL: hsl(153, 14%, 37%)
- OKLCH: oklch(0.506 0.037 165.9)
- Relative luminance: 0.1332
- Nearest named color: Dark Forest (#556962, Δ 1.18) — https://brandsweets.com/colors/dark-forest
- Moods: muted

##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 5.73: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AAA: text → #465d53 (7.12:1)
- On black (#000000): 3.66:1 — AA fail,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#5e7d6f (4.64:1); AA: background → #e6e6e6 (4.59:1); AAA: text → #7c9c8e (7:1)
